Courtenay Riverway Heritage Walk

A section of the Courtenay Riverway Heritage Walk goes around the Comox Air Park, offering marvelous views birds, the Courtenay River, and the Comox Estuary. It’s a beautiful spot all year…

Oh Canada – maple leaf

Maple leaves should not be falling in August, yet they are, due to the hot, dry summer that is parching most of British Columbia. The trees become stressed and shed their leaves – not a good thing…
